Context

We are looking for a confirmed/senior Machine Learning Engineer to help us build the first legal AI platform.

You’ll join the “Scribe” team with a clear mission: revolutionize legal drafting (Drafting) in France, Italy, and Germany. We deploy cutting-edge solutions (LLMs) directly where lawyers and legal professionals work.

Your roadmap (3–6 months):

  • Web App: Build a multi-document drafting tool and a dedicated chatbot.

  • Integrations: Launch add-ins to assist daily legal drafting.

  • AI & Translation: Enhance our automatic PDF translation features.

Our web tech stack is based on NodeJS, NestJS, React & NextJS.

You can find full details about our stack on GitHub https://github.com/DoctrineLegal/#our-tech-stack !
Note: Previous professional experience in law is not required, but a willingness to learn and develop expertise in understanding legal documents is important 🙂
Missions 🛠
  • Develop NLP models (whether based on Machine Learning or not) to assist with information search and recommendation within legal documents, in particular.
  • Maintain and monitor these models in production.
  • Design conversational agents to accelerate lawyers’ work across various areas of law, ensuring accurate responses and facilitating drafting tasks.
  • Collaborate with different types of profiles, including engineers, product managers, and product designers, to identify new product development opportunities.
  • Participate in internal knowledge sharing and consolidation of best practices; contribute to the development of our Engineering strategy.
  • Ideal Profile 👀
  • Strong knowledge of Machine Learning (both classical and deep learning) for data extraction and recommendation, ideally with some first-hand experience with LLMs.
  • Experience with natural language search engines and inverted indexes such as Elasticsearch.
  • Solid understanding of MLOps challenges, with a strong motivation to grow in this area.
  • A keen interest in artificial intelligence topics.
  • Desire to identify, analyze, and deploy the latest scientific advances in production.
  • Strong Python development skills, with a focus on algorithm design.
  • Proficiency in French, as you will be working with legal data in French.
  • Extras of the role 👁
  • Like all engineers at Doctrine, you will join one of our cross-functional chapters — in this case, the Web chapter. Within this chapter, you will contribute to internal projects aimed at improving our processes and shaping our long-term vision. The chapter meets every week to:
  • Share knowledge: keep track of the state of the art, review scientific papers, continuous improvement, best practices, etc.
  • Propose improvements: experiment with new tools, suggest new processes to implement.
  • You will also take part in recruitment: all individual contributors meet candidates through technical assessments or interviews.
